Ingalls Township is a township in Gray County, Kansas, USA. As of the 2000 census, its population was 646.
[edit] Geography
Ingalls Township covers an area of 134.72 square miles and contains one incorporated settlement, Ingalls. According to the USGS, it contains one cemetery, Ingalls-Logan.
